pagination incorrect
After editing a Word 2003 doc with header levels and normal text in between
including bulleted lists, Word repaginated the document when I updated the Table of Contents. Now Print Preview only shows text on the lower 1/2 of the page, and the document has twice as many pages, inclding the numbering in the Table of Contents. |

pagination incorrect
What is the vertical alignment setting (Page Setup | Layout)? Any paragraphs
formatted as "Keep with next," "Keep lines together"? If you'd like to send a small sample of the doc, I'll take a look. -- Suzanne S.
